Paul Phillips Obituary

Paul Raymond Phillips, 53, 4600 Sue Ellen Ct. Greensboro, NC lost a long courageous battle with Pancreatic Cancer on August 7, 2025 surrounded by family. He was born in Norwich CT on May 3, 1972 to Robert and Harriet Phillips.

He attended the Helen Baldwin School in Canterbury until 1986 and Ellis Tech in Danielson, graduating in 1990.

He married Jan (Przygoda) Phillips on September 6, 1998. Together they shared a love of travel. Their happy place was Daufuskie Island, SC where Paul hoped to live out his retirement together.

Paul loved hot rods, big rigs (especially "cabovas"), collecting pottery, art, colorful glass and paperweights, gardening and music. He was always larger than life and it wasn't a party until Paul showed up! Paul was always quick to make you feel at home and like he had known you his whole life. Right now in Heaven, he is probably sitting around a bonfire telling stories with a rum and diet coke in his hand.

Paul is survived by his wife Jan, mother Harriet Phillips, brother Michael Phillips (Tracy), children Cheyenne (Cody) and Shane (Jaci), stepsons Zachary, Nicholas, Austin (Danilsa) and Casey (Jamie), grandchildren Chloe, Mia, Riley and Wyatt, nieces Kasey (Ethan) and Randi, as well as numerous Aunts, Uncles and cousins that he loved dearly.

Paul was pre-deceased by his father Bob, uncle Bert, aunt Jeannette, cousin Bert Jr., both sets of grandparents and his in-laws.

A celebration of life will be held for Paul in both NC and CT at a later date. Please consider making a donation in his memory to PanCAN (Pancreatic Cancer Action Network) or Project Purple to help fight pancreatic cancer.
